Here is an interesting artilcle with some good points: http://www.mas.gov.sg/resource/publications/staff_papers/Staffpaper42China.pdf “Outside China, India and Vietnam are also developing as manufacturing centers,” says David Friedfeld, president of ClearVision Optical, “as well as places like Thailand and Singapore. The infrastructure isn’t there yet either and it’s not as easy to do business in those countries, but you will see movement there with manufacturing in all industries.” On the high end, many believe Japan and European countries like Italy will maintain their position as specialty manufacturing centers. Still, Chinese factories are stepping up their ability to produce high-quality details and specialty frames. “The Chinese are very hungry and ambitious,” says Alessandro Lanaro, president and CEO of Modo.
